GERARD HOULLIER could be reunited with Michael Owen if Lyon president Jean-Michel Aulas has his way.

Lyon will soon have money to spend after agreeing a £24m deal with Chelsea for Michael Essien and are thought to be looking to strengthen their strikeforce. Despite already signing John Carew this summer, ex-former Liverpool boss Houllier and Aulas are admirers of 25-year-old Owen.

Aulas said: "If you ask me whether I would be happy to welcome Michael Owen to the club, the answer is yes. Of course I would."

Owen looks to be leaving Madrid, however, David Beckham urged him to stay yesterday, and fellow club-mate Thomas Gravesen agrees.

Gravesen said: "It will be such a big loss if Michael leaves because he is one of the best strikers in the world if not the very best. Every time Michael plays he scores and shows quality."
